Frequently Asked Questions About Crime in Eloy, AZ
Is Eloy, AZ safe?
Eloy earns an overall crime grade of C+, which places it in a moderate safety tier for a small Arizona city. That grade reflects a community navigating real socioeconomic pressures — a 29% poverty rate and 10.1% unemployment are both well above national averages and are consistently linked to elevated property crime in cities of similar size. That said, Eloy's low population density of just 62 residents per square mile means incidents are spread across a wide geographic footprint, and many residential pockets remain quiet. Standard precautions — locking vehicles, using outdoor lighting, and staying aware of surroundings — go a long way toward staying safe here.
What is the crime rate in Eloy, AZ?
Eloy's overall crime picture is captured in its C+ grade. Property crimes — including vehicle theft, burglary, and theft from vehicles — make up the majority of reported incidents, a pattern common in communities where the median household income sits at roughly $37,405 and median home values hover near $106,565. Violent crime does occur but is less dominant in the overall incident mix. The city's unemployment rate of 10.1% (compared to a national average closer to 3–4%) and a poverty rate of 29% are key drivers behind the elevated property crime share. What are the safest areas in Eloy?
Because Eloy covers a large land area at only 62 people per square mile, crime concentration varies meaningfully by zone. Areas near established residential corridors along Frontier Street and closer to the Eloy Aquatic Center tend to show lower incident densities on the crime map, likely due to higher foot traffic, community visibility, and active neighborhood presence. Commercial corridors and zones adjacent to the interstate see a disproportionate share of vehicle-related property crimes, which is typical for highway-adjacent communities. Is Eloy a good place to live?
Eloy offers one of the most affordable cost-of-living profiles in Arizona — a median home value of $106,565 and median rent of $765/month make homeownership and renting accessible at income levels well below the state median. The tradeoff is a C+ safety grade and economic headwinds: the 29% poverty rate is nearly three times the national average, and the 10.1% unemployment rate limits household financial resilience. For buyers prioritizing affordability and a low-density, small-town setting — Eloy's population is just over 18,300 — it can be a practical choice, especially for those who work remotely or commute to Casa Grande or the Phoenix metro. Community investment in local policing and neighborhood watch programs continues to shape the long-term safety trajectory.
